Source: Flickr If you are an artist, have you ever thought about sharing your passions, expressing your personality through your art, as well as selling your art as part of your…. brand ? If not, you are not alone! Many artists concentrate on their core activity – creating art – and leave more commercial aspects of their work to other people, for instance, art dealers. Think of your brand as your image and reputation , as perceived by those who enjoy and consume your work.

Some business owners arrive on social networking sites and immediately start working. They write hundreds of blogs, post many advertisements and start communications with many of the high profile networkers. They build huge networks within a couple of months. After spending two or three months they suddenly start feeling disillusioned. They wonder why nobody has given them any business. After all they have made hundreds of new contacts haven’t they? A few then start criticizing existing members of the sites and with a bang and a puff of smoke; they leave.

If your resume is not getting the attention you want, maybe you are committing one of these seven deadly sins of resume writing. Remember that recruiters and hiring managers will scan your resume for about 20-30 seconds to decide if it should be in the “keep” pile or the “no way” pile.
